On 23 May 2026, Gadag APMC emerged as the top-performing mandi for Sunflower/Sunflower Seed, recording the highest traded price of ₹7,058 per quintal. Among all reporting markets, this mandi outperformed peers, setting the benchmark for the day.
When a single mandi leads the price chart across the network, it signals strong competitive bidding, quality arrivals, and robust buyer participation rather than isolated transactions.
Gadag APMC – Competitive Market Leadership
- Commodity: Sunflower/Sunflower Seed
- Date: 23 May 2026
- Highest Recorded Price: ₹7,058
- Average Trading Price: ₹6,473
- Total Active Mandis: 4
A strong average alongside the highest price indicates that the leadership is supported by broader trading strength, not just one or two premium deals. Such performance often reflects higher-quality produce, better logistics, or stronger procurement demand in this mandi.
Comparison with Other Major Mandis
| Mandi | Price (₹ per quintal) |
|---|---|
| Gadag APMC | ₹7,058 |
| Ambala City APMC | ₹6,821 |
| Bhainsa APMC | ₹6,013 |
| Pachora APMC | ₹6,000 |
The comparison above clearly shows that Gadag APMC maintained a price edge over other markets. In such cases, the leading mandi often becomes a reference point for regional price discovery.
30-Day Performance Context
Over the last 30 days, the commodity recorded a high of ₹10,640 and a low of ₹2,290.
If today’s top price approaches or exceeds the monthly high, it signals strong competitive positioning. Sustained performance near the upper range indicates structural strength rather than temporary fluctuation.
20-Day Historical Trend Review
| Date | High (₹) | Low (₹) | Average (₹)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 23 May | ₹7,161 | ₹5,300 | ₹6,473 |
| 22 May | ₹10,459 | ₹4,600 | ₹6,648 |
| 21 May | ₹7,600 | ₹5,100 | ₹6,510 |
| 20 May | ₹7,710 | ₹4,150 | ₹6,189 |
| 19 May | ₹10,401 | ₹5,000 | ₹6,356 |
| 18 May | ₹7,321 | ₹2,290 | ₹6,384 |
| 15 May | ₹10,640 | ₹5,300 | ₹6,687 |
| 14 May | ₹7,240 | ₹6,411 | ₹6,750 |
| 13 May | ₹7,229 | ₹5,500 | ₹6,302 |
| 12 May | ₹10,608 | ₹4,300 | ₹6,425 |
| 11 May | ₹7,119 | ₹6,100 | ₹6,615 |
| 07 May | ₹6,319 | ₹6,319 | ₹6,319 |
| 05 May | ₹6,354 | ₹6,019 | ₹6,272 |
| 04 May | ₹6,711 | ₹5,100 | ₹6,036 |
If this mandi has consistently recorded higher levels over recent sessions, it may indicate sustained competitive advantage. However, if today’s jump is sudden, it could be driven by short-term demand spikes or selective premium arrivals.
